In the contemporary times of techno music, digitally generated sounds and awe-inspiring studio effects, the music of Yash Chopra’s movie Veer Zaara brings back the nostalgic memories of melodies that pluck strings at heart with their pure form and content.
The album features melodies composed by the late music director Madan Mohan. Yash Chopra selected the tunes from Madan Mohan’s unused collection and had the legendary composer’s son Sanjeev Kohli to rearrange these melodies into songs that go with the theme of Veer Zaara.
The highlights of the album are two Punjabi songs Aisa Des Hai Mera and Lohri by Udit Narayan , Lata Mangeshkar and Gurdas Mann . While former is a patriotic song with emphatic interludes of Punjabi folk songs – Ye Desh Hai Veer Jawano Ka and Reshmi Salwar Kurta Jaali Ka -- in between, the latter is a frothy number about the male-female teasing. Those who appreciate Punjabi folk will like both songs.
